1959 - 1960:
*Participated in the Pataskala Street Fair netting about $300
*Held a Calendar sale and netted about $300
*Held Father - Son - Daughter Night
*Held Ladies Night
*Purchased four pair of glasses for needy children

1960 - 61:
*Participated in the Pataskala Street Fair and netted about $300
*Held a calendar sale and netted $168.74
*Held Ladies Night
*Purchased the Operating Rights to the local theater to raise money to
purchase land for a community park
*Held Father - Son - Daughter Night
*Purchased three pair of glasses for the needy

 

1961 - 1962:
*Participated in the Pataskala Street Fair and netted about $258
*Held Ladies Night
*Participated in Lions Candy Day
*Participated in the Mexican 4S Project
*Donated $423.26 to the Ohio Lions Eye Research Fund Inc.
8Purchased three pair of glasses for the needy

 

1962 - 63:
*Held a High Strike and Ham Wheel at the Pataskala Street Fair and netted
about $250
*Held Ladies Night
*Held a Pancake Supper
*Held Father - Son - Daughter Night

 

1963 - 64:
*Sponsored a Ham Raffle and High Strike at the Pataskala Street fair
netting a total of $327.90
*Held Ladies Night
*Held a Pancake Supper
*Held a Spaghetti Supper
*Held Father - Son - Daughter Night
*Purchased 12 pair of glasses and repaired one broken lens at a cost of
$203.44

1964 - 65:
*Sponsored a Theater Program
*Participated in the Pataskala Street Fair and netted about $328
*Held a Family Night
*Co-sponsored the Punt, Pass, and Kick Competition in the Southwest
Licking School District
*Donated $35 to the Volunteer Fire Department to buy booth space at the
Pataskala Street Fair
*Held Ladies Night
*Held a Pancake Supper
*Held a Spaghetti Supper
*Held Father - Son - Daughter Night
*Purchased a plot of land for the development of a Community Park

*Since then we have continued to be active within the community, making
financial and physical donations for a wide variety of projects and causes.  

Following is a brief list of just a few of these.

1966 - Sponsored Summit Stations Lions Club
1973 - 25th Anniversary Charter Night held September 13th at
Reynoldsburg
1978 - Became sponsors of Cub Scout Pack 21
1983 - Held a glaucoma screening at Fire House for area residents
1989 - Held Our first Haunted Forest.
1995 - Started the Christmas Coach rides.
1996 - We had to add another coach to Christmas Coach rides
1996 - First Annual Lion Lighted Christmas Parade
1997 - Dan Kuhn was elected Deputy Governor 1997-98 at the 13K     
District Convention at Mt. Vernon.
1997 - Lion Louie Fraker was presented a Melvin Jones Fellow

2010 - Lion Dottie Crabtree was presented a Melvin Jones Fellow

2012 - First Pataskala Community Easter Egg Hunt, co-sponsored by the Pataskala Lions, and SWL Leo Club

2013 - First Annual Main Street Christmas Cookie Walk

2014 - Lion Tom Caw was presented a Melvin Jones Fellow

2015 - Lion Jerry Wheeler was presented a Melvin Jones Fellow

2019 - Lion Andy Walther and Lion Brian McGuire were presented a Melvin Jones Fellow
2019 - 30th Annual Pataskala Haunted Forest
2021 - Kindness Matters Award Finalist for Main Street Christmas Cookie Walk

2022 - Lion Dr. Ann Walther was presented a Melvin Jones Fellow
2022 - 10th Annual Main Street Christmas Cookie Walk
2022 - 25th Annual Lighted Christmas Parade

2023 - Lion Fred Biesecker was presented a Melvin Jones Fellow

2024 - Lion Sarah McGuire was presented a Melvin Jones Fellow

2024 - Lion Gerald Wheeler was presented a Lifetime Membership
